Output 66970765a41db0ef054b483b467a6cc981fd5159c12f1f69b2546665ebb79965:0

value
88679852
script pubkey
OP_0 OP_PUSHBYTES_20 21862d8fc551579919c095cdd17770268005cfda
address
tb1qyxrzmr7929tejxwqjhxazamsy6qqtn76xlsa09
transaction
66970765a41db0ef054b483b467a6cc981fd5159c12f1f69b2546665ebb79965